Going Solar: Your Guide to Grid-Tied Systems
Grid-tied PV systems are a popular method for individuals seeking to lower their power bills and minimize their environmental footprint. These systems are directly connected to the regional electric grid, enabling you to feed excess generated electricity back to the grid, earning credits on your regular statement . This mechanism is known as net metering , and typically requires a qualified installer to ensure proper installation and agreement with grid regulations . Ultimately, a grid-tied solution offers a practical way to harness the solar power.

Solar Power Installation: A Complete Process Breakdown
Getting the solar energy solution installed is the just putting modules on the roof . The complete process involves several important steps, from first assessment to ultimate inspection. Here's the breakdown: Initially, the site evaluation is conducted to determine suitability and daylight availability. This progresses to planning the system , which necessitates choosing the suitable inverter and panels . Next, licenses are secured from local agencies . The real installation afterward begins , involving securing the arrays and wiring them to the converter . After implementation, testing is performed to confirm proper operation. Finally, the inspection happens and the configuration is tied to the utility .
- Site Assessment
- Setup Creation
- Permit Acquisition
- Real Installation
- Testing
- Final Inspection
Grid-Tied Photovoltaic Systems: Benefits & Aspects of
On-grid solar systems offer a number of perks for residents looking to decrease their electricity bills and minimize their carbon footprint . These systems interface directly to the utility grid , permitting you to return excess electricity into the grid, possibly earning incentives. Yet, there are some aspects to be aware of , including reliance the grid for electricity supply during blackouts and the potential requirement for permits and inspections from the municipal power supplier. Finally, upfront expenses can be substantial , even though long-term savings usually warrant the investment .
